Technical Description

The Nissan PL35 is a robust, engine-powered forklift designed for demanding material handling applications in warehouses, distribution centers, and industrial environments. With a rated load capacity of 3,500 lbs (1,588 kg) and a standard load center of 24 inches, the PL35 delivers reliable performance for a wide range of lifting and transport tasks. The forklift is powered by a 55 hp (41 kW) engine, delivering strong output at 2,700 rpm, ensuring efficient operation under heavy loads. The mast system enables a lift speed of 122 ft/min, allowing for rapid vertical movement of goods, while the pneumatic tires provide excellent traction and stability on various surfaces. The PL35 features a compact footprint with a length to fork face of 7.6 ft, an overall width of 3.5 ft, and an overall height (mast lowered) of 7 ft, making it suitable for use in confined spaces. Ground clearance is 5.9 inches, supporting operation on uneven terrain, and the turning radius of 6.5 ft enhances maneuverability. The forklift is equipped with two front and two rear wheels, contributing to balanced weight distribution and smooth handling. Maximum travel speed reaches 11.8 mph (18 kph), optimizing productivity in both indoor and outdoor settings.
